Description:
Lenora returns to the magical Library—which holds every book ever known on its shelves. But she discovers the Library is under new management, its incredible rooms and corridors turned sinister and oppressive.

Lenora quickly connects with a secret resistance that’s trying to free knowledge from the darkness threatening it. Her new friends introduce her to an ancient lost city, hang-gliding, and mathematical beings larger than the universe itself.

In its starred review for The Library of Ever, Kirkus called it "unusually clever," BCCB named it "utterly enchanting," and Booklist said it’s "for every person who has ever believed that libraries are magic." Now Lenora returns to fight to prove that knowledge is always more powerful than ignorance and fear.
